Sir Alex Ferguson's son, Darren, has been sacked by Peterborough United - departing the club for a fourth time - after their latest defeat.

Ferguson Jnr has been in charge of the Posh on four separate occasions, first arriving in 2007 and leaving on Saturday for the fourth time after a bottom-of-the-table clash.

Peterborough, who Ferguson has led to four promotions in his various stays, are bottom of the League One table and went down 2-1 at home to Blackpool on Saturday afternoon.

'I have made the decision to terminate Darren Ferguson's contract after today's game,' chairman Darragh MacAnthony said in a statement. 'The decision wasn't taken lightly but it's a decision I feel is the correct one for the football club.

'The gaffer is for me the greatest manager in the club's history who I will always consider to be part of my family and the club's family. There are too many wonderful moments to mention here but those many historical celebrated moments I will cherish and remember forever.
